Andrea Vigorito

Economist, Master of Economics from the London School of Economics at the University of London and a Bachelor of Economics from the Universidad de la República (UdelaR). Her topics of interest are economic inequality and poverty, social policies and international migration.

She has taught courses at the Final Degree Work Seminar and was in charge of the Academic Research Training Unit, Bachelor of Economics, at the Economics and Administration Department (UdelaR). She has been professor on topics of inequality and poverty in the Master of Economics of the Economic Sciences and Administration Department (UdelaR). She is in charge of the course on Social Indicators of the Master in Demography, Social Sciences Department (UdelaR) and the course on Inequality, poverty and public policies for the Master in Public Policy of the Social Sciences Department (UdelaR).
